Aurora Christian Academy played a tough match on Thursday in which they were outscored in every quarter. They were outmatched by the Ozarks Christian Academy Guardians and fell 69-37. The Arrows' loss continues a trend for the team, making it three in a row.
Despite the defeat, Aurora Christian Academy had strong showings from Rowen Haynes, who posted 12 points, and Seth McAlister, who put up four points along with five boards and three steals.
Aurora Christian Academy now has a losing record of 10-11. As for Ozarks Christian Academy, the victory was the sixth in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 13-4.
Looking ahead, Aurora Christian Academy will welcome Mountain Grove Christian Academy at 5: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Aurora Christian Academy is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 51.7 points per game this season. Ozarks Christian Academy does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
